ビットコインアドレスは、ビットコイン(BTC)を送受信する際に使われる、英数字で構成された文字列です。銀行の口座番号に相当し、ビットコインの取引において送付先や受取先を指定するための重要な情報となります。ビットコインアドレスは、ユーザーの秘密鍵から生成される公開鍵をさらに加工して作られ、ビットコインの所有権を示す役割を持っています。
ビットコインアドレスの基本構造と種類
ビットコインアドレスは一般的に27~34文字の英数字で構成され、以下の3種類の形式があります。
- 「1」から始まるアドレス
従来型のアドレスで、単一の秘密鍵による署名で取引が承認されます。 - 「3」から始まるアドレス
マルチシグネチャ(複数署名)対応のアドレスで、より高いセキュリティを実現します。 - 「bc1」から始まるアドレス
SegWit(セグウィット)対応の新しい形式で、トランザクションのデータ量を圧縮し、手数料の削減や処理速度の向上に寄与します。
これらのアドレスはそれぞれ異なる技術的特徴を持ち、利用するウォレットや取引所によって対応状況が異なります。
ビットコインアドレスの生成過程
ビットコインアドレスは以下の手順で生成されます。
- まず、コンピュータの乱数生成器により秘密鍵の元となる乱数が作られます。
- この乱数から秘密鍵が生成されます。秘密鍵はビットコインの所有権を証明する非常に重要な情報です。
- 秘密鍵から公開鍵が計算されます。公開鍵は秘密鍵とは異なり、他者に公開しても安全です。
- 公開鍵に対してハッシュ関数などの処理を施し、最終的にビットコインアドレスが作られます。
この仕組みにより、ビットコインアドレスから秘密鍵を逆算することは極めて困難であり、高いセキュリティが保たれています。
ビットコインアドレスの役割と使い方
ビットコインアドレスは主に以下の目的で使用されます。
- 送金先の指定
ビットコインを送る際には、相手のビットコインアドレスを指定します。これにより、送金したビットコインが正しい受取人に届きます。 - 受取用アドレスの提供
ビットコインを受け取る際は、自分のビットコインアドレスを相手に伝えます。これが受取口座の役割を果たします。 - 所有権の証明
ビットコインの所在はアドレスに紐づいており、秘密鍵を持つ者がそのビットコインの所有者となります。
ビットコインアドレスはウォレットソフトや取引所のアカウントから簡単に取得でき、取引のたびに新しいアドレスを生成して使い分けることも可能です。
ビットコインアドレスのセキュリティとプライバシー
ビットコインアドレスは公開情報であり、誰でもそのアドレスに関連する取引履歴をブロックチェーン上で確認できます。しかし、アドレス自体から個人情報が直接わかることはありません。プライバシー保護のため、多くのユーザーは取引ごとに新しいアドレスを使い分けることを推奨されています。
また、秘密鍵の管理が非常に重要で、秘密鍵を失うとそのアドレスにあるビットコインを取り出せなくなります。逆に秘密鍵が第三者に知られると、ビットコインを不正に送金されるリスクがあります。
ビットコインアドレスの取得方法
ビットコインアドレスは、ビットコインウォレットを作成することで自動的に生成されます。ウォレットはスマートフォンアプリ、パソコンソフト、ハードウェアデバイス、または取引所のアカウントなど多様な形態があります。
ウォレットを作成すると、秘密鍵と公開鍵のペアが生成され、その公開鍵からビットコインアドレスが導出されます。ユーザーはウォレットの画面で自分のビットコインアドレスを確認し、送金や受取に利用します。
ビットコインアドレスのフォーマットと特徴
ビットコインアドレスはBase58という特別な文字セットで表現されます。これは、数字の「1」と小文字の「l」など、見間違いやすい文字を除外しているため、入力ミスを減らす工夫がされています。
また、SegWit対応の「bc1」形式はBech32という新しいフォーマットを採用し、より効率的でエラー検出能力が高い特徴を持っています。
ビットコインアドレスとウォレットの関係
ビットコインアドレスはウォレットに紐づいていますが、ウォレットは秘密鍵を管理するソフトウェアやハードウェアのことを指します。ウォレットが秘密鍵を安全に保管し、ビットコインアドレスはその秘密鍵から生成される公開情報として機能します。
ウォレットを使うことで、ユーザーは簡単にビットコインの送受信ができ、取引の管理や履歴の確認も行えます。
ビットコインアドレスの活用例
ビットコインアドレスは個人間の送金だけでなく、オンラインショップの決済、寄付の受付、サービスの利用料支払いなど幅広い用途で利用されています。アドレスを公開することで、世界中どこからでもビットコインを受け取ることが可能です。
さらに、ビットコインアドレスはブロックチェーン技術の透明性を活かし、取引の追跡や監査にも役立っています。
ビットコインアドレスの注意点
ビットコインアドレスは暗号資産ごとに異なるため、例えばビットコイン用のアドレスにイーサリアムを送ると資産が失われる可能性があります。必ず正しい通貨のアドレスを使用することが重要です。
また、アドレスの入力ミスを防ぐためにQRコードの利用やコピー&ペーストが推奨されます。送金前にはアドレスを慎重に確認しましょう。
ビットコインアドレスの将来展望
ビットコインアドレスは技術の進歩とともに進化を続けています。SegWitやライトニングネットワークの普及により、より高速で低コストな取引が可能となり、アドレスの形式や管理方法も多様化しています。
今後もユーザーの利便性とセキュリティを両立させるため、新しいアドレス形式やウォレット技術の開発が期待されています。
まとめ
ビットコインアドレスは、ビットコインの送受信に欠かせない「口座番号」のような役割を果たす英数字の文字列です。秘密鍵から生成されるため高いセキュリティを保ちつつ、取引の透明性と利便性を支えています。複数の形式が存在し、それぞれ特徴や用途が異なるため、利用時には対応状況を理解して正しく使うことが重要です。ウォレットを通じて簡単に取得でき、個人や企業の幅広い取引に活用されています。
ビットコインアドレスとは:種類・仕組み・安全な使い方を初心者向けに解説をまとめました
ビットコインアドレスは、ビットコインの取引を行う際に必要な識別子であり、銀行の口座番号に相当します。秘密鍵から導出される公開鍵を基に作られ、送金や受取の際に指定することで、ビットコインの所有権を安全に管理・移転することが可能です。今後も技術の進歩により、より便利で安全なアドレスの利用が期待されています。



人気記事